147 Exclusive inter-hotel linked gaming system licence during exclusive licence period
> > (1) The exclusive inter-hotel links licence is the inter-hotel links licence in force under section 153 immediately before the repeal and re-enactment of this section by the [Gaming Machines Amendment Act 2004](/view/html/repealed/current/act-2004-097).
>
> > (2) The exclusive inter-hotel links licence is the only inter-hotel links licence that can be granted under section 153 to be in force during the exclusive licence period.
>
> > (3) Subsection (2) ceases to apply if the exclusive inter-hotel links licence is cancelled or surrendered in accordance with this Act or otherwise ceases to be in force.
>
> > (4) The exclusive inter-hotel links licence may be transferred only—
> >
> > > (a) with the written consent of the Minister, and
> >
> > > (b) subject to such terms and conditions as the Minister may determine and specify in writing.
>
> > (5) Nothing in any other Act prevents the holder for the time being of the exclusive inter-hotel links licence from operating a linked gaming system in a hotel under the authority of that licence, or from carrying out any of its functions as a licensee.
>
> > (6) Nothing in this section is intended to prevent any holder (or former holder) of the exclusive inter-hotel links licence or any other person (assuming that they are otherwise qualified) from applying for and being granted an inter-hotel links licence in respect of any period after the exclusive licence period.
